Description A VCE playlist Production

A manifesto for finding your voice and the power that comes with using it.

…she joined the chorus of the sea-doomed and sung the song that only sirens do, thrashing her tail and howling for ​herself.​

The Mermaid i​s a​ reimagining of Hans Christian Andersen’s ​The Little Mermaid​, ​created by an award-winning intergenerational team of teenage and adult theatre makers. ​Their re-telling traces the journey of a fifteen year old mermaid and her transformation, obsession, sacrifice, self-destruction and self-actualisation. ​A tragicomedy ​with a teenage chorus
